loud
adjective: If a noise is loud, the level of sound is very high and it can be easily heard. Someone or something that is loud produces a lot of noise.

loud in American English
striking with force on the organs of hearing; strongly audible
adjective: strongly audible; having exceptional volume or intensity
adverb: in a loud manner; loudly

loud in British English
adjective: (of sound) relatively great in volume
adverb: in a loud manner
